Mumbai: The monsoon session of the Maharashtra legislature is currently underway in the state assembly (Vidhan Bhavan). During this session, the opposition has cornered the government on various issues. Today, opposition leaders staged a protest and raised slogans on the steps of the Vidhan Bhavan.
While the slogans were being chanted, Minister and Shiv Sena leader Bharat Gogawale arrived. On seeing Gogawale, the opposition leaders began chanting the mantra "Om Phat Swaha"—a phrase from Hindu tradition often used in rituals to invoke deities and make offerings—as a way to mock and tease him playfully. At that moment, Shiv Sena (UBT) MLA Aditya Thackeray also allegedly imitated Gogawale.
UBT Leader Accused Gogawale Of Performing Aghori Puja
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Vasant More had made serious allegations against Bharat Gogawale. More had claimed that he had performed Aghori puja at his house before the assembly elections.

Earlier, a video had surfaced showing a baba chanting mantras with open hair and wearing black clothes, while Bharat Gogawale was seen participating in the puja. Gogawale had refuted the claims and called it politically motivated.
